BALTIMORE—After 26 years, the Orioles will hold their first concert when Billy Joel performs on July 26. Since Oriole Park at Camden Yards opened in 1992, the Orioles haven’t held any stand-alone concerts. The most prominent non-sports event was when Pope John Paul II held Mass on Oct. 8, 1995.
